How to swap characters in a string in c
WebNow enter the first string, say codes, and then enter the second string, say cracker, to perform the swap operation of the given two strings as shown in the following output: As you can see from the above program, the main code for swapping the two strings is: strcpy (temp, str1); strcpy (str1, str2); strcpy (str2, temp); If the user enters ... WebJan 13, 2012 · #include using namespace std; int main () { char a = 'a'; char b = 'b'; swap (a, b); cout << a << endl << b << endl; cin.ignore (); // stop cmd here return 0; } Edit & run on cpp.sh Jan 12, 2012 at 7:59pm LB (13399) You need to #include : http://www.cplusplus.com/reference/algorithm/
How to swap characters in a string in c
Did you know?
WebTo modify a string in C, we can simply access the elements of the character array and change their values. For example, if we have a string “hello” and we want to change it to … WebJan 31, 2024 · Using a string literal is another way to convert a single character to a string in C++. The basic syntax is as follows: string str = string(1,c); Where ‘c’ is the character to be converted. The string constructor is called with an argument of 1 and the character to create a string with that character. Below is the demonstration of above method:
WebApr 8, 2024 · Method 1 (Using toCharArray) In this method we convert the String into the Character array and perform the required Swapping. Java public class GFG { static char[] swap (String str, int i, int j) { char ch [] = str.toCharArray (); char temp = ch [i]; ch [i] = ch [j]; ch [j] = temp; return ch; } public static void main (String args []) { Web// c points to a character in str void swap_to_back(char str[], char * c); // select_max(str) returns a pointer to the character of maximal ASCII value // in the string str (the first if there are duplicates) // requires: str is a valid string, length(str) >= 1 char * select_max(char str[]); // str_sort(str) sorts the characters in a string in ...
WebOct 11, 2024 · For printing a character you should use %c format specifier: printf("%c", gWord[a]); Third: Missed adding null terminating character at the end in gWord and printing it: printf("%s", gWord); In C language, strings are actually one-dimensional array of … WebTo change the value of a specific character in a string, refer to the index number, and use single quotes: Example char greetings [] = "Hello World!"; greetings [0] = 'J'; printf ("%s", greetings); // Outputs Jello World! instead of Hello World! Try it …
WebIn this program, we need to swap two strings without using a third variable. Str1: Good Str2: morning. Swapping two strings usually take a temporary third variable. One of the approach to accomplish this is to concatenate given two strings into first string. Str1Str1 = Str1 + Str2= Goodmorning. Extract string 2 using substring (0, length ...
WebTo replace the value of first character of string, just select the character at index position 0 and assign new value to it. For Example: #include #include int main() { std::string strValue = "Last City"; // Replace first character of string strValue[0] = 'X'; std::cout<< strValue << std::endl; return 0; } Output: Xast City poppy ronan thompsonWebLists in Python are mutable. Use the list () constructor to get a list of individual characters in a string and then swap the characters by their indices using the following syntax –. # create a list from string characters. ls = list(s) # swap the values at indices i … sharing lunch on park benchWebJun 22, 2024 · Swapping Characters of a String in C#. Csharp Programming Server Side Programming. To swap characters of a string, use the Select method. Firstly, let’s say our string is −. string str = "PQRQP"; Now, you need to swap every occurrence of P with Q and Q with P −. str.Select (a=> a == 'P' ? sharing lunch ideasWebMay 15, 2024 · 0. You need to copy the string into another, not read-only memory buffer and modify it there. Use strncpy () for copying the string, strlen () for detecting string length, … sharing luxury homesWebIn the above program, two strings are asked to enter. These are stored in str and str1 respectively, where str is a char array and str1 is a string object. Then, we have two functions display () that outputs the string onto the string. The only difference between the two functions is the parameter. The first display () function takes char array ... poppy rope game a instalerWeb1 hour ago · Teams. Q&A for work. Connect and share knowledge within a single location that is structured and easy to search. Learn more about Teams poppy rope heroWebFeb 1, 2016 · private string StringSwap (string stringToSwap) { if ( (stringToSwap.Length % 2).Equals (1)) { stringToSwap += " "; } char [] array = stringToSwap.ToCharArray (); for (int i = 0; i < array.Length; i += 2) { char temp = array [i]; array [i] = array [i + 1]; array [i + 1] = temp; } return new string (array); } sharingly